Abstract
The presence of quasiparticles poses a fundamental limitation on the coherence of superconducting qubits. Additionally, the sensitivity to quasiparticles renders the qubit a unique tool for measuring their dynamics in superconductors. In this talk, I will review the basic theory of the interaction between quasiparticles and qubit degrees of freedom and present recent results from a joint experimental and theoretical study of quasiparticle dynamics in superconducting qubits.
